Border.Background 屬性

定義

取得或設定 Brush,此 筆刷 會填滿框線) 的背景 (內部區域。

public:
 property Brush ^ Background { Brush ^ get(); void set(Brush ^ value); };
Brush Background();

void Background(Brush value);
public Brush Background { get; set; }
var brush = border.background;
border.background = brush;
Public Property Background As Brush
<Border Background="{StaticResource resourceName}"/>
- or -
<Border Background="colorString"/>
- or -
<Border>
  <Border.Background>singleBrush</Border.Background>
</Border>

屬性值

填滿背景的筆刷。 預設值為 null, (null 筆刷) 評估為 透明 以進行轉譯。

範例

下列範例示範如何使用內嵌定義的屬性值 「Cyan」,將 Border 的背景設定為純色。 XAML 剖析器會使用此 「Cyan」 值來參考具名色彩 Colors.Cyan,並建立提供運行時間值的 SolidColorBrush 實例。

<Border Background="Cyan" CornerRadius="20" Grid.Column="2" Grid.Row="2">
    <TextBlock Text="Background Brush" TextWrapping="Wrap" VerticalAlignment="Center" />
</Border>

備註

如果屬於 Child元素的元素具有任何定義區域的透明度或 Null 值筆刷,則 Border的背景值會顯示在內部區域下方。 如果針對Padding值套用非零值,框線邊緣與內容之間也會顯示。

適用於

另請參閱